Output dd3bf5ef70d6842e2d5d89ee8b36a8cd46ef0ba37ef8c16245fc888a0c7d7e84:1

value
95928730
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c81c5780e9821f9beee3efad31c648a24fd7f2cf OP_EQUALVERIFY OP_CHECKSIG
address
1KF66bCV4foGpNLvazqKtuApqzFJs3GprS
transaction
dd3bf5ef70d6842e2d5d89ee8b36a8cd46ef0ba37ef8c16245fc888a0c7d7e84
confirmations
196202
spent
true